Juniper JN0-649 exam is an important certification exam for professionals in the field of enterprise routing and switching. JN0-649 exam is designed to test the knowledge and skills of individuals who work with Juniper Networks Junos OS software in enterprise environments. JN0-649 Exam is known as Enterprise Routing and Switching, Professional (JNCIP-ENT) and is a part of the Juniper Networks Certified Internet Professional (JNCIP) level certification program.

The Juniper JN0-649 exam, also known as the Enterprise Routing and Switching, Professional (JNCIP-ENT), covers a wide range of topics that include routing technologies, switched Ethernet, virtual LANs (VLANs), virtual private networks (VPNs), multicast, and advanced troubleshooting, among others. JN0-649 exam has a total of 65 questions, and the candidate will have 120 minutes to complete it.

The JN0-649 certification exam is designed to test your knowledge and proficiency in a wide range of topics, including routing protocols, switching technologies, network security, and automation. JN0-649 Exam is intended for individuals who have a solid understanding of networking fundamentals and have experience working with Junos OS, Juniper's industry-leading network operating system. Earning this certification demonstrates to employers and peers that you have the necessary skills and knowledge to design, deploy, and manage complex enterprise networks using Juniper technologies.

You are deploying IP phones in your enterprise network that must receive their power through their Ethernet connection. You are using your EX Series switch's PoE ports that support IEEE 802.3af.
In this scenario, what is the maximum amount of power allocated to each interface?

  • A. 15.4 W
  • B. 10.2 W
  • C. 50 W
  • D. 30 W

Answer: A

Explanation:
* Understanding IEEE 802.3af Standard:
* IEEE 802.3af, also known as PoE (Power over Ethernet), specifies the standard for delivering power over Ethernet cables.
* This standard allows devices like IP phones to receive power along with data over the same cable.
* Maximum Power Allocation:
* According to the IEEE 802.3af standard, the maximum power that can be delivered to a powered device is 15.4 watts.
* This power is delivered over Category 5 (Cat 5) cables or higher.
* EX Series Switches Compliance:
* Juniper EX Series switches with PoE support adhere to the IEEE 802.3af standard.
* Thus, each PoE port on these switches can allocate up to 15.4 watts to connected devices.
